Maudie Pearl Blackman, 88, of Combine, TX went to be with the Lord on March 3, 2023, at home. Maudie was born on January 21, 1935, to Melvin and Mary Dickerson in Seagoville, TX. She graduated from Seagoville High School and lived her whole life in the area. On July 5, 1952, she married Steve Blackman and they were together for a loving 49 years before he passed away in 2001. Maudie worked for the Ramsey Insurance Company in Seagoville for 40 years before she retired. She enjoyed reading and listening to music, mostly country. Her most precious time was spent with her family, especially her grandchildren and great grandchildren. If you went to her house, you would definitely be offered a tea-coke while watching wheel of fortune or the Dallas Cowboys. She was a great cook but definitely could never tell you the recipe, it was always a little bit of this and a little bit of that. She was known for her famous apricot fried pies. She loved Christmas time and being able to decorate the deer with ornaments to make all the grandkids smile. Maudie was a beloved Mother, Grandmother and Sister. Her parents Melvin and Mary, husband Steve, and siblings Bill Dickerson and Joann Bruce preceded her in death.
